The Rescue Axe was developed for a military rescue/extraction team to meet their need for a tool that can be used when power tools either fail or are unavailable. Its purpose is to remove survivors, casualties and sensitive equipment from crashed aircraft and ground vehicles. Designed for cutting metal, the blade will not hang in sheet metal. The tapered tang enhances power in a stroke and distributes the majority of the weight to the head making it possible to cut or break through cross beams. The axe features a point on the back of the head that serves a glass breaker, as well as a hole punch for making an entry point for the can opener on the handle. The rubber handle provides a secure grip in wet or dry conditions, as well as excellent shock-absorption. Functioning as a portable Jaws of Life this extraction tool has proven its effectiveness to law enforcement, first responders and rescue workers, as well as to the team for which it was designed. Daniel Winkler has been making knives full time since 1988 and has more recently started the Winkler Knives product line after working with the Special Forces Teams in the United States Military and Allied Forces from around the world. The knives and axes in the Collection are all custom made in his shop. The product line are created through the stock removal process instead of being hand forged. The Winker Knives line utilizes the same standards of excellence in craftsmanship as his hand forged work and they are born of Warriors' experience. Information from Winkler Knives.
